Fish & Chips with Light Tartar Sauce (6 servings)
Ingredients
For the Cod * Cod fillets, boneless, skinless – 1200 g (about 2.6 lb) * All-purpose flour – 80 g (⅓ cup) * All-purpose flour – 80 g (⅓ cup) * Eggs – 3 large (150 g), beaten * Panko breadcrumbs – 160 g (2%3 cups) * Paprika – 5 g (2½ tsp) * Garlic powder – 4 g (1¼ tsp) * Black pepper – 2 g (½ tsp) * Kosher salt – 8 g (1% tsp), divided * Avocado or olive oil spray – enough for light coating
For the Rustic Wedges * Russet potatoes – 1.2 kg (about 6 medium, 2.6 lb) * Extra virgin olive oil – 36 g (3 tbsp) * Paprika – 4g (2 tsp) * Garlic powder – 3 g (1 tsp) * Onion powder – 3 g (1 tsp) * Black pepper – 2 g (½ tsp) * Kosher salt – 6 g (1 tsp)
For the Light Tartar Sauce * Nonfat Greek yogurt – 240g (1 cup) * Dill pickles, finely diced – 50 g (¼ cup) * Fresh lemon juice – 15 g (1 tbsp) * Dijon mustard – 10 g (2 tsp) * Fresh dill (or parsley), minced – 5g (2 tbsp) * Kosher salt – 1 g (¼ tsp) * Black pepper – 1 g (¼ tsp)
Instructions
Step 1 – Prep & Season Cod 1. Pat dry 1200g cod fillets with paper towels. Cut into 6 even portions (~200 g each). 2. Season both sides lightly with ⅔ tsp (4 g) salt and ½ tsp (2 g) black pepper.
Step 2 – Breading Station 1. In one bowl: combine 80 g flour, 1½ tsp paprika (3 g), and ½ tsp salt (3 g). 2. In a second bowl: whisk 3 large eggs (150 g). 3. In a third bowl: combine 160 g panko breadcrumbs, 1 tsp garlic powder (3 g), and 1 tsp paprika (2 g).
Step 3 – Bread Cod 1. Dredge each cod portion in flour, shaking off excess. 2. Dip into egg wash. 3. Coat with seasoned panko, pressing lightly to adhere. 4. Place breaded cod on a parchment-lined baking sheet with a wire rack (for airflow).
Step 4 – Bake Cod 1.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). 2. Lightly mist the tops with avocado or olive oil spray. 3. Bake for 14-16 minutes, flipping halfway, until golden brown and fish flakes easily (internal temp 145°F/ 63°C).
Step 5 – Rustic Potato Wedges 1. Scrub 1.2 kg potatoes, cut into wedges (6-8 per potato). 2. Toss wedges with 3 tbsp EVOO (36 g), 2 tsp paprika (4 g), 1 tsp garlic powder (3 g),1 tsp onion powder (3 g), ½ tsp pepper (2 g), and 1 tsp salt (6 g). 3. Preheat air fryer to 390°F (200°C). 4. Cook in batches for 18-22 minutes, shaking halfway, until crispy and browned.
Step 6 – Tartar Sauce 1. In a small bowl, mix 240 g Greek yogurt, 50 g diced pickles, 15 g lemon juice, 10 gDijon, 5 g dill, ¼ tsp salt (1 g), and ¼ tsp pepper (1 g). 2. Chill until ready to serve.
Step 7 – Serve • Plate each portion with 1 baked cod fillet (~200 g), a portion of wedges (~200 g raw per serving, and 2 tbsp tartar sauce (~40 g).
